NextImg:‘Morning Joe’ Panel Spins Hunter Indictment As ‘Good News’ For Joe Biden

MSNBC host Joe Scarborough led a “Morning Joe” panel discussion on Tuesday during which he and several others attempted to spin Hunter Biden’s indictment as “good news” for his father, President Joe Biden.

Scarborough set the scene, saying that the Hunter Biden indictment was just the last entry in a long laundry list of “conspiracy theories” that had been stirred up by Republicans — specifically “Trump Republicans,” who he said wanted to damage the president by connecting him to anything that stuck to his son.

WATCH:

“Obviously Republicans, Trump Republicans have been trying to stir up conspiracy theories left and right, one after another have been disproven, one after another we found out – The Wall Street Journal editorial page themselves said, ‘No fire here, smoke all over the place, no fire,'” Scarborough began.

“Not only have they proven nothing, they have senior members of the Senate saying we don’t care whether he’s guilty or not, we don’t care whether he did this stuff or not, it’s all been a show,” he continued. “Well, that show has just been exposed by Trump’s own — by Trump’s own prosecutor, a Trump-appointed prosecutor in Delaware.”

Scarborough referenced the deal reportedly struck by the president’s embattled son – a deal in which Hunter Biden will plead guilty to misdemeanor tax crimes and avoid jail time — and turned the question over to Jonathan Lemire.

“Yes, Hunter Biden, pleading guilty,” Lemire repeated, going on to suggest that Republicans had simply been throwing accusations at the younger Biden in the hopes that something would eventually stick. “Certainly Republicans have, for literally years now, accused Hunter Biden of basically everything under the sun, including that he’s the mastermind behind the Biden crime family and corruption and all that, charges which we don’t need to get into now because they were never brought.”

Lemire concluded that was “good news” — the fact that he had not been charged with anything that could be directly tied to his father — but Lemire agreed that the investigations into Hunter Biden on other matters were still likely to continue: Republicans, he said, “will continue hammering away no matter what the facts actually hold.”
